    Step-By-Step Instructions

    Steps to make the drumsticks.
    Steps to slow cook the drumsticks.

    Step 1: In a large resealable zip top bag, mix together the garlic powder, onion powder, ground mustard, brown sugar, paprika, salt, and cayenne pepper.

    Step 2: Add one drumstick to the bag and shake to coat the drumstick. Remove and add to the slow cooker. Repeat until all 12 drumsticks are coated in the seasonings.

    Step 3: Pour the bbq sauce over the drumsticks, making sure that they are evenly coated. Cook on low for 6-8 hours, or on high for 4-5 hours.

    Step 4: Once the drumsticks are done in the slow cooker, turn oven broiler to high.

    Step 5: Cover a baking sheet with foil and lay the drumsticks out in a single layer. Brush bbq sauce over the drumsticks.

    Step 6: Place drumsticks in the broiler for 3 minutes, flip the drumsticks over and broil for another 3 minutes. Enjoy!

    Expert Tips

    • Use high quality ingredients. The quality of the ingredients you use will directly affect the flavor of the finished dish, so use the best quality chicken drumsticks and bbq sauce you can find.
    • Adjust the cooking time. Depending on the size of your chicken drumsticks, the cooking time may vary.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ature of the chicken, which should be 165 ℉.
    • Baste the chicken. About halfway through the cooking time, use a spoon to baste the chicken with the bbq sauce in the slow cooker. This will help to keep the chicken moist and enhance the flavor of the sauce.
    • Serve with your favorite sides. Serve the slow cooker bbq chicken drumsticks with your favorite sides, such as corn on the cob, coleslaw, baked beans, or roasted vegetables.

    Variations

    • Spicier: For a spicier version, you can increase the amount of cayenne pepper in the marinade or add in other spicy ingredients like chipotle peppers or hot sauce.
    • Sweet and Spicy: For a sweet and spicy version, you can add in honey or pineapple to the marinade, along with the cayenne pepper, for a delicious balance of sweet and heat.
    • Mustard Based: If you love the flavor of mustard, you can use a mustard-based bbq sauce in place of the traditional tomato based sauce.
    • Different Cuts of Chicken: You can also use chicken thighs, wings, or breasts in place of the drumsticks if you prefer. However, keep in mind that the cooking time may need to be adjusted.

    Storing

    Storing: Allow the drumsticks to cool to room temperature. Place the chicken drumsticks in a sealable plastic bag or airtight container. If there is any remaining bbq sauce in the slow cooker, pour it over the chicken before storing it. Store the drumsticks in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days.

    Freezing: If you want to freeze the chicken drumsticks, make sure to store them in a freezer-safe container or plastic bag. The chicken can be frozen for up to 3 months.

    Reheating: To reheat the drumsticks, preheat the oven to 375 ℉. Place the chicken on a ba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165 ℉.

    Recipe FAQ's

    Can I use frozen chicken drumsticks?

    Yes, however keep in mind that it's best to thaw the chicken before adding it to the slow cooker to ensure even cooking.

    Can I use a different type of bbq sauce?

    Yes, you can use any type of bbq sauce that you prefer. If you have a favorite brand or flavor, feel free to use that.

    Can I add vegetables to the slow cooker?

    Yes, you can add vegetables to the slow cooker along with the chicken drumsticks. Some popular options include bell peppers, onions, or carrots. Simply chop the vegetables and add them to the slow cooker before adding the chicken.

    Can I cook this recipe in the oven instead of the slow cooker?

    Yes, you can also cook this recipe in the oven. Simply preheat your oven to 375 ℉, place the chicken drumsticks in a baking dish, and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165 ℉.

    Slow Cooker BBQ Chicken Drumsticks

    5 from 23 votes
    By Kate
    This slow cooker bbq chicken drumsticks recipe is both easy and delicious. Perfect for busy weeknights, this recipe is sure to be a hit! Serve with your favorite sides for a complete meal.
    Pin Recipe Print Recipe Save RecipeSaved!
    Prep 15 minutes mins
    Cook 8 hours hrs
    Total 7 hours hrs 15 minutes mins
    Servings 6 Servings
    Calories 308kcal
    Prevent your screen from going dark

    Special Equipment

    • Pastry Brush
    • Non-Stick Cookie Sheets
    • Measuring Spoons and Cups
    • Crock-Pot Slow Cooker

    Ingredients
     
     

    • 12 chicken drumsticks bone in, skin on
    • 2 tablespoons garlic powder
    • 2 tablespoons onion powder
    • 2 tablespoons ground mustard
    •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
    • 2 tablespoons paprika
    • 1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
    • 1 teaspoon salt
    • ½ teaspoon ground pepper
    • 1 ½ cup BBQ sauce any kind

    Instructions
     

    • In a large resealable zip top bag, mix together the garlic powder, onion powder, ground mustard, brown sugar, paprika, salt, and cayenne pepper.
    • Add one drumstick to the bag and shake to coat the drumstick. Remove and add to the slow cooker. Repeat until all 12 drumsticks are coated in the seasonings.
    • Pour the BBQ sauce over the drumsticks, making sure that they are evenly coated. Cook on low for 6-8 hours, or on high for 4-5 hours.
    • Once the drumsticks are done in the slow cooker, turn oven broiler to high.
    • Cover a baking sheet with foil and lay the drumsticks out in a single layer. Brush BBQ sauce over the drumsticks.
    • Place drumsticks in the broiler for 3 minutes, flip the drumsticks over and broil for another 3 minutes. Enjoy!

    Notes

    • The quality of the ingredients you use will directly affect the flavor of the finished dish, so use the best quality chicken drumsticks and bbq sauce you can find.
    • Depending on the size of your chicken drumsticks, the cooking time may vary.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ature of the chicken, which should be 165 ℉.
    • About halfway through the cooking time, use a spoon to baste the chicken with the bbq sauce in the slow cooker. This will help to keep the chicken moist and enhance the flavor of the sauce.
    • Serve the slow cooker bbq chicken drumsticks with your favorite sides, such as corn on the cob, coleslaw, baked beans, or roasted vegetables.
    • Storing: Allow the drumsticks to cool to room temperature. Place the chicken drumsticks in a sealable plastic bag or airtight container. If there is any remaining bbq sauce in the slow cooker, pour it over the chicken before storing it. Store the drumsticks in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days.
    • Freezing: If you want to freeze the chicken drumsticks, make sure to store them in a freezer safe container or plastic bag. The chicken can be frozen for up to 3 months.
    • Reheating: To reheat the drumsticks, preheat the oven to 375 ℉. Place the chicken on a baking sheet and b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165 ℉.

    Nutrition

    Calories: 308kcalCarbohydrates: 40gProtein: 17gFat: 8gCholesterol: 72mgSodium: 947mgFiber: 2gSugar: 28g
